You can see from the variety of releases in their Pro Series, the new CAM has been keeping a steady pace in producing quality markings for scale modelers. This one is definitely another nice release!

This release covers one of the most unique camouflaged F/A-18C Hornets seen in line service. This aircraft was assigned to the VFA-86 Sidewinders. This scheme is on par with the equally interesting tan/brown Fulcrum scheme applied to an aggressor F/A-18A that would later be transfered to the Spanish Air Force. The aircraft in question is:

  • F/A-18C, BuNo 163459, VFA-86, AB/415, USS Enterprise, 2004

I'm not sure what the story is behind this camouflage scheme and it doesn't appear to have endured more than one cruise. You can see a few shots of this aircraft in action in our F/A-18 Hornet section.

As you can see in the decal layout, this set provides sufficient markings for one complete aircraft.
